The Lasting Effect of Fever During Pregnancy?

Coming down with a fever during pregnancy increases the risk of autism, according to a new study published in the Molecular Psychiatry. The study involved assessing the data of over 95,000 children born between 1999 and 2009. According to researchers, there were a total of 583 cases of autism among the participants. About 16% of […]
